WitrynaPlants may have both male and female reproductive structures in the same plant (bisexual) (Figure 1 c, e) or on different plants (unisexual) (Figure 1 d). In several fungi and plants, terms such as homothallic and monoecious are used to denote the bisexual condition and heterothallic and dioecious are the terms used to describe unisexual …

WitrynaDioecy (/ d aɪ ˈ iː s i / dy-EE-see; from Ancient Greek διοικία dioikía 'two households'; adj. dioecious, / d aɪ ˈ iː ʃ (i) ə s / dy-EE-sh(ee-)əs) is a characteristic of certain species that have distinct unisexual individuals, each producing either male or female gametes, either directly (in animals) or indirectly (in seed plants). Self-pollination and cross can occur in a … syiffa syauqiahWitryna21 wrz 2024 · Unisexual plants have flowers that bear only one set of reproductive parts, whether male or female. This means the flowers will either have stamen (the male parts) or a pistil (the female parts).
